Chlorine atoms are more electronegative … WebHowever, as more Cl atoms are added to the molecule, such effect is reduced as the dipole gets canceled, or reduced. For example, in dichloromethane, the vectors of two C-Cl bonds cancel each other out, causing the molecule to be less polar. Hence, as the number of Cl atoms increase, the polarity of the overall molecule decreases.

WebChloromethane, CH3Cl, is a tetrahedral molecule with three slightly polar C-H bonds and a more polar C-Cl bond. The relative electronegativities of the bonded atoms is H < C < Cl, and so the bond moments all point toward the Cl end of the molecule and sum to yield a considerable dipole moment (the molecules are relatively polar).
